“It is hard to believe a lure that has only been sold for six years can become a classic, but the Chubby Darter has become a “must have” among ice fisherman. The unique action of the Chubby Darter is primarily for vertical fishing where the bait quivers and darts as the angler pulls upward on the rod tip. Trout, perch, crappie, walleye and pike all fall for the Chubby Darter.

Our Review:  We like ‘em.  (especially the perch color) Many anglers don’t like to fish vertical over deep water, but they are really missing out.  Use your electronics to find some deep water structure where fish are located, then drop this lure down to the bottom and start jigging it up and then let it fall.  Repeat the process until you’ve reached your limit.  A good lure for catching crappie, especially slab crappie, perch, white bass, yellow bass, largemouth bass, smallmouth bass, walleye, pike and trout.

Clackin' Rap   “The lipless Clackin’ Rap creates a distinctive sound and vibration profile that allows fish to zero in. The uniquely designed sound chamber features a single steel ball and external metal discs that transmit a distinctive clackin’ sound with maximum vibration. The translucent textured body with internal holographic foil creates an extremely seductive flash. Simply cast, allow to sink to desired depth then steadily retrieve.”  From Rapala

Our Review:  A good-looking bait with a unique look and a distinct sound.  It’s tough to make a lipless crankbait better than the original Rat-L-Trap, but this is definitely deserving of a spot in the tackle box.  It will definitely catch fish, especially largemouth and smallmouth bass.  If you fish bodies of water that get a lot of fishing pressure, this may be a good lure to throw because it is a little different from most of the lipless crankbaits that are typically used.  Sometimes, something just a little different is all you need to put a couple of extra fish in the boat.
